Roach questions failure of Mayweather to submit boxing gloves for testing

  WHILE trash-talking by the two fighters has been at a bare minimum ahead of Saturday’s (May 02) welterweight showdown between Floyd Mayweather Jr. and Manny Pacquiao, their trainers engaged in a war of words on Thursday (April 30). Pacquiao’s corner man, Freddie Roach, complained that the Mayweather camp had not yet submitted their gloves for testing before his opposite number, Floyd Mayweather Sr., countered by saying that the Pacquiao camp was simply running scared. WBC presents title belt made in Mexico ahead of Mayweather and Pacquiao mega fight

  THE World Boxing Council (WBC) presented a gold and emerald encrusted title belt in Mexico City on Tuesday (April 21) ahead of the long awaited mega bout between Floyd Mayweather Jr. and Manny Pacquiao, which has been more than five years in the making. The fight will take place in Las Vegas on May 2. Mayweather Defeats Maidana By Majority Decision

Undefeated welterweight Floyd Mayweather did all his hard work in the second half of the bout to overcome a stiff challenge from the fast-starting Marcos Maidana and unify two world titles in Las Vegas on Saturday (May 3). At the end of 12 bruising rounds, American Mayweather (46-0, 26 KOs) was awarded a majority decision victory, adding the hard-hittingArgentine’s World Boxing Association belt to his World Boxing Counciltitle.
